首页主机资讯centos ifconfig如何配置多个IP

centos ifconfig如何配置多个IP

时间2025-10-22 15:24:04发布访客分类主机资讯浏览868
导读:在 CentOS 系统中,您可以使用 ifconfig 命令为网络接口配置多个 IP 地址。以下是配置多个 IP 地址的步骤: 首先,找到您要配置多个 IP 地址的网络接口。运行以下命令查看所有网络接口: ifconfig -a 假...

在 CentOS 系统中,您可以使用 ifconfig 命令为网络接口配置多个 IP 地址。以下是配置多个 IP 地址的步骤:

  1. 首先,找到您要配置多个 IP 地址的网络接口。运行以下命令查看所有网络接口:
ifconfig -a
  1. 假设您要为名为 eth0 的网络接口配置多个 IP 地址。您可以使用以下命令为该接口添加一个名为 eth0:0 的别名,并为其分配一个 IP 地址(例如:192.168.1.2):
sudo ifconfig eth0:0 192.168.1.2 netmask 255.255.255.0 up

这里,netmask 是子网掩码,up 表示启用该接口。

  1. 要为 eth0 接口添加另一个 IP 地址(例如:192.168.1.3),您可以创建另一个别名(例如:eth0:1),并为其分配 IP 地址:
sudo ifconfig eth0:1 192.168.1.3 netmask 255.255.255.0 up
  1. 您可以使用 ifconfig 命令查看所有网络接口及其别名的配置情况:
ifconfig
  1. 如果您想在系统启动时自动应用这些配置,可以编辑 /etc/sysconfig/network-scripts/ifcfg-eth0:0/etc/sysconfig/network-scripts/ifcfg-eth0:1 文件,添加以下内容:

对于 eth0:0

DEVICE=eth0:0
IPADDR=192.168.1.2
NETMASK=255.255.255.0
ONBOOT=yes

对于 eth0:1

DEVICE=eth0:1
IPADDR=192.168.1.3
NETMASK=255.255.255.0
ONBOOT=yes

保存文件后,重启网络服务以应用更改:

sudo systemctl restart network

现在,您的 CentOS 系统应该已经为 eth0 网络接口配置了多个 IP 地址。

声明:本文内容由网友自发贡献,本站不承担相应法律责任。对本内容有异议或投诉,请联系2913721942#qq.com核实处理,我们将尽快回复您,谢谢合作!


若转载请注明出处: centos ifconfig如何配置多个IP
本文地址: https://pptw.com/jishu/732365.html
centos sftp如何使用脚本自动化操作 centos sftp虚拟用户怎么配置

游客 回复需填写必要信息